Booking Holdings (NASDAQ: BKNG) is the world's leading provider of online travel and related services, provided to consumers and local partners in more than 220 countries and territories through five primary consumer-facing brands: Booking.com, Priceline, Agoda, KAYAK and OpenTable. The mission of Booking Holdings is to make it easier for everyone to experience the world. The Booking Holdings Inc. (BHI) Corporate Business Development department is responsible for generating, executing and managing our most complex and high impact partnerships. This includes managing relationships and negotiations which may be unconventional in nature, need a centralized advocate, and/or have broader implications to multiple BHI brands. 

The Senior Manager of Corporate Business Development will report directly to the VP of Corporate Business Development and will be responsible for sourcing, negotiating and managing large or otherwise strategic partnerships for BHI or one or more of our brands.

The successful candidate will have a unique combination of strategic skills, deal-doing experience, and the proven ability to partner with product and engineering stakeholders and work across departments to own outcomes. This is a highly collaborative role which requires a great communicator – someone who is customer-oriented, exercises sound judgment and can create structure in ambiguous situations. 

We are looking for someone with a good understanding of GenAI technology and landscape who is excited about the opportunity to create new opportunities for our customers and businesses in a data-driven and collaborative environment - helping achieve our mission to make it easier for everyone to experience the world.

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
